Distributed system lab manual pdf

Topics include i traditional distriubted computing concepts e. Shree swami atmanand saraswati institute of technology shree swami atmanand vidya sankul, kapodra, varachha road, surat 395006. Login to a workstation in lab using student account see instructions in. Mapping of different tools for identifying potential. Notes on theory of distributed systems james aspnes 202001 21. The nsx controller is an advanced distributed state management system that provides control plane functions for nsx logical switching and routing functions.

The distributed systems and networks dsn lab is a computer science research lab at johns hopkins university. Sc 6th sem distributed system material for all 5 units is now available, here you can get all nagarjuna university ug 6th sem materials for all subjects. Download distributed system material here download distrusted system material setii. Computer science distributed ebook notes lecture notes distributed system syllabus covered in the ebooks uniti characterization of distributed systems. Distributed system material lab manual download here download ebooks from below. Distributed operating system lab manual 2019 these systems are referred as loosely coupled systems where each processor has its own local memory and processors communicate with one another through various communication lines, such as high speed buses or telephone lines. Simulate the distributed mutual exclusion in c source code mutex1. Designing distributed systems labs labs for designing distributed systems. The data and often the control of the data are spread out over two or more physically separate locations. This reality is the central beauty and value of distributed systems. Openlab cds system architecture ezchrom architecture in an ezchrom distributed system, the instruments are configured and controlled from the client pc through the instrument connection on the aic. The distributed systems pdf notes distributed systems lecture notes starts with the topics covering the different forms of computing, distributed computing paradigms paradigms and abstraction, the socket apithe datagram socket api, message passing versus distributed objects, distributed objects paradigm rmi, grid computing introduction. Click on the freebsd system link on the following web site.

This facility has also been ported to the osf1 ad operating system, under the name tnc. Lab manualccb5p2docsamu page 11 u sd computer forensics computer networks computer peripheral computer virus concurrent programming and parallel distributed o. Obtain knowledge related to the implementation of distributed systems using various methodologies and tools. Distributed under a creative commons attributionsharealike 4. A similar facility is available on the locus operating system pope85,and in fact the aix system is based on the locus development. Professor rajkumar buyya, phd director, cloud computing and distributed systems clouds laboratory department of computing and information systems. Cloud computing and distributed systems laboratory and the.

Ac servo motor setup, digital multimeter and connecting leads. Instructors are advised to visit this site periodically. All system commands are described in electronic manual pages, accessible through man. Lab 3 problem statement implement a distributed chat server using tcp sockets in c. Practical distributed control systems for engineers and. Design lab manual output download lab manual of distributed system principles of compiler design lab manual. Digital principles and system design digital lab manual. For the local system express edition up to 3 instruments can be connected to one local computer. Laboratory manual for distributed systems 180701 b. Introduction, examples of distributed systems, resource sharing and the web challenges.

Professor rajkumar buyya, phd director, cloud computing and distributed systems clouds laboratory. Chapter 1 pdf slides a model of distributed computations. Github brendandburnsdesigningdistributedsystemslabs. The samples in this lab are written with the reader of this book in mind. Login to a workstation in lab using student account see instructions in pds lab room. Parallelizing library for multiagent spatial simulation this project originally started as a part of our sensorcloud integration project. Distributed system lab manual as on 5 sept 2019 free download as word doc. Chapter 4 pdf slides, snapshot banking example terminology and basic algorithms.

Defining distributed system examples of distributed systems why distribution. For compiling openmp pgrogram on lab cluster, you can use gcc and compile your program with. Implementing stateful grid services using globus wscore4. The lab is always looking for talented, motivated, and dedicated young students and researchers to join its team. The system can be distributed over multiple servers both virtual and physical or strictly on one local computer. Laboratory manual contents this manual is intended for the third year students of information technology in the subject of distributed systems. Both teams of subjectmatter experts consisted of master ap. To achieve this, we work to combine the practical and theoretical aspects of systembuilding to create systems that are not only practical and deployable, but also. Its important parameters are speed torque characteristics. Distributed operating system lab manual 2019 experiment no 1 aim. The computer systems in this laboratory are solely for the purpose of instruction in computer engineering and computer science, allowing systemlevel. Horowitz, kelsey, zac peterson, michael coddington, fei ding, ben sigrin, danish saleem, sara e.

To achieve this, we work to combine the practical and theoretical aspects of system building to create systems that are not only practical and deployable, but also. Course goals and content distributed systems and their. Basic concepts main issues, problems, and solutions structured and functionality content. In particular, we study some of the fundamental issues underlying the design of distributed systems. You can solve the takehome labs in groups of one or two students. The step response of multiinput systems is the collection of step responses for each input channel. Distributed system distributed system lab 1 problem. You can access the ezchrom server instance on the aic machine from any ezchrom. Laboratory manual computer lab practice ii distributed systems final year information technology teaching scheme examination scheme theory. In this case, as mentioned above, changes to a file are not visible until the file is closed. This course introduces the basic principles of distributed computing, highlighting common themes and techniques. Chapter 3 pdf slides global state and snapshot recording algorithms. Laboratory oriented teaching in web and distributed computing.

This manual typically contains practicallab sessions related middleware covering various aspects related the subject to enhanced understanding. Distributed systems pdf notes ds notes eduhub smartzworld. Cs 347 operating systems cs 333 operating systems lab. Distributed operating systems a distributed operating system manages a group of distinct computers and makes them appear to be a single computer. By loosely coupled systems, we mean that such computers. Os lab manual operating system an operating sytem is a program that manages the computer hardware. Goals and challenges of distributed systems where is the borderline between a computer and a distributed system. Exersize solutions of distributed operating system by pksinha march 21, 2018 exersize solutions of distributed operating system by p. The development of networked computers that could be linked and communicate with each other gave rise to distributed computing. Exersize solutions of distributed operating system by pksinha. Every attached computer and instrument is treated as a client to the server. Factorytalk view site edition users guide important user information read this document and the documents listed in the additional resources section about installation, configuration, and operation of this equipment. The table of contents can be accessed in the upper righthand corner of the lab manual.

Ac servomotor has best use for low power control applications. Rgpv notes course files lab manuals objective questions. Distributed system lab manual as on 5 sept 2019 scribd. Department of computer science and engineering college of engineering and applied science. The aic is a regular pc and can control up to four ezchrom clients. Distributed systems lab manual ssasit, surat laboratory manual for distributed systems 180701 b.

A distributed discreteevent system is a modular or a concurrent system with the global plant formed by the synchronous product of local subsystems. Richard stevens books unix network programming volume 1 and 2 are classic references for network programming. Distributed computations are carried out on more than one machine. We aim to invent and develop technologies with a realworld impact. Distributed system lab manual method computer programming. To study ac servo motor and plot its torque speed characteristics. The take home labs are mainly designed to help you learn the lab material at your own pace. Users are welcomed the lab room to work on the multicore cluster machine or can also remotely connect it from your existing computer. In this lab you will apply the copier, filter, splitter and join patterns to implement a fully functional containerized and batchprocessing thumbnail generator in kubernetes that uses. Distributed system lab manual free download pdf kupdf. We plan to use session semantics for our distributed file system. Should be able to decide what methods and tools to use for.

Derms distributed energy resource management system. The assigned role defines the types of task that can be implemented by the nsx controller node. This manual typically contains practical lab sessions related middleware covering various aspects related the subject to enhanced understanding. Conditional access system corba cross platform component object model cryptography cryptography and network security cyber crime. Labs distributed computer systems engineering electrical. This model can be continuous or discrete, and siso or mimo. To study the concept of distributed operating system. Originally published as johns hopkins university, center for networking and distributed systems cnds technical report cnds993. So we need to limit the concurrent access to a file by different processes in the system by use of a distributed locking mechanism. Chapter 5 pdf slides message ordering and group commuication. Table of contents experiment1 implement concurrent echo clientserver application 7 experiment2 implement concurrent daytime clientserver application. A distributed system varies from a centralized system in one key respect.

Since the solutions manual is distributed electronically, all known errors are immediately. It also provides a basisfor application programs and acts as an intermediary between a user of a computer and the computer hardware. Computer lab practice ii distributed systems laboratory manual. It is the central control point for all logical switches within a network and maintains information about all hosts, logical switches vxlans, and distributed logical routers. His current research focuses primarily on computer security, especially in operating systems, networks, and. Distributed system lab manual free download as pdf file. Architectural models, fundamental models theoretical foundation for distributed system. His current research focuses primarily on computer security, especially in operating systems, networks, and large widearea distributed systems. How this manual was developed to create a model of excellence for the lab component in ap science courses, the college board, in conjunction with the lab vision team and physics lab development team, worked to create an innovative vision and approach to lab investigations. Tddb37 distributed systems labs, 3 computer and information science department, linkoping university goals to get 1 point. The nsx controller cluster represents a scaleout distributed system, where each nsx controller node is assigned a set of roles. Distributed systems uw computer sciences user pages. Factorytalk view site edition users guide important user information read this document and the documents listed in the additional resources section about.

A distributed system is a collection of independent computers that appear to the users of the system as a single computer. By collecting together a set of machines, we can build a system that appears to rarely fail, despite the fact that its components fail regularly. Prepared as part of the distributed generation interconnecti on collaborative dgic suggested citation. Kumar uniti download here unitii download here unitiii download her unitiv download here unitv download here distributed system material lab manual download here download ebooks from below. Published in proceedings of the 20th ieee international conference on distributed computing systems, taipei, taiwan, april 10, 2000, pp 330343.

1193 831 259 34 112 287 472 405 376 1138 100 1286 507 1011 322 104 65 333 944 139 965 351 541 716 1473 364 648 964